Marvel’s ‘Shang-Chi’ <br />Halts Production Over <br />Coronavirus Concerns ‘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ings,’ which is shooting in Australia, has temporarily suspended first-unit production until further notice. The film’s director, Destin Daniel Cretton, has <br />self-isolated while awaiting COVID-19 test results. Insiders insist production will not shut down, <br />with second unit and other production aspects <br />continuing to move ahead. No further details are available as to <br />whether the film’s Feb. 12, 2021 <br />release date will be affected. Warner Bros. also paused production of its <br />Elvis Presley biopic earlier this week in Australia after star Tom Hanks tested positive for COVID-19.
